    Perfect example of the Walmart garbage today. Robert, Louisiana. Get there, the guard is rude right off the bat. Then get to the door, back in, dolly down, disconnect, pull to the bobtail area. No problem. Then.... Get inside, then the fun starts. Write my info on the paper, and sit. And sit. And sit. At this point I'm staring at her. Why am I sitting 20 minutes while you talk to your friend??? Two and a half hours after my appt time, ( I got there one hour early) the buzzer finally goes off and then I'm met with more of the same rudeness after I paid them their $50 to do their job. I hate Walmart.
